When every £1 saved on FF&E equals £3 in GOP, the wash basin is no longer a “commodity”—it is a margin lever. This guide shows UK contract buyers how a commercial engineered stone wash basin can trim installation hours, slash VATable spend, and still meet HTM 64 & BS 1186-2. We benchmark the five tactics used by the UK’s top 30 hospitality fit-out firms in 2024.

Ceramic requires pedestal boxing, tile trims, and silicone masking—typically 2.2 installer hours per unit. A B2B solid-surface wash basin arrives as a one-piece mould with an integrated upstand and 40 mm upstand rebate, eliminating those steps. ISG measured a 120-key Hampton by Hilton in Leeds: switching to an engineered stone vanity basin UK spec reduced basin-stage labour from 264 h to 210 h, saving £2,340 at £45/h. Zero grout lines also eliminate future housekeeping acids—an operational win flagged by every UK hotel GM we polled.
High-street sanitary dealers mark up branded ceramics by 45–65 %. By contrast, engineered stone bathroom sinks wholesale channels (minimum 30 pcs) price on polymer resin weight, not brand. In Q1-24 a 610 mm commercial solid-surface basin supplier quoted £89 EXW vs. £139 retail. On a 150-basin student-hall package that freed £7,500—enough to upgrade the vanity tops to 12 mm solid surface without touching the contingency fund.
Premier Inn's “One Basin, Three Widths” framework (500, 600, 800 mm) is now copied by Village Hotels and easyHotel. Using a single engineered stone wash-hand-basin mould in three lengths reduces spares inventory by 62 % and shortens post-PAT snagging from 45 min to 18 min per room. The procurement director told us: “We now carry 12 replacement units on the van, not 32, freeing £1,800 working capital per site.”
UK hospitality wash-basin solutions must meet Schedule 2(1) back-flow requirements. Reputable contract bathroom wash-basin UK factories mould a 25 mm WRAS-certified waste housing and print the approval number on the rim—saving you from separate TMV3 testing. Last year a Manchester Crowne Plaza had to swap 78 non-certified basins at £220 each; choosing pre-approved stock eliminates that risk.
Ceramic basins (HS 6910) attract 25 % duty if routed via EU distributors. Solid-surface basins (HS 3922) enter at 0 %. A 200-unit order routed through Immingham therefore saves £2,125 in duty alone, plus 18 % less breakage because polymer absorbs impact better than vitreous china. Add the £0.65/kg lower freight vs. ceramic and you save £4,800 on a typical UK 4-star fit-out—money that flips straight to EBITDA.
Taken together, these five levers deliver £12–14 k savings on a 120-room UK hotel—roughly 1.8 % of total FF&E spend—while shortening the programme by 3.5 days. With RevPAR growth flattening in 2025, that speed-to-open is the new RevPAR.
